I have a question regarding one of our build scripts, particularly the publish_build.sh
http://svn.apache.org/repos/asf/geronimo/scripts/publish_build.sh

Why is there a build() at all ? The publish_build_archives() seems relevant and appropriate.


The original version of the script didn't have the "build" part in it and assumed you knew the build was good. It's a kind of hackish part of the script that 1) builds online and makes sure you have everything on your machine you need to build and 2) builds all the projects related to Geronimo. Both of which can take a long time.

It can easily be yanked for a box that runs a build very often.
